Published by Anthea John-Phillip (A0.937894). This simple intermediate piece has a march feel with strong driving percussive beats. Most parts are doubled in order to make the music more versatile for bands with instrumentation issues. Two and four bar phrases are used with melodic scale patterns that represent the "Silver Linings" and the second major theme. This piece starts with the first theme "Grey Clouds" that are played by the brass, lower woodwinds, saxophones, and percussion section. The two themes are played together at the end finishing with rhythmic unison.
